| Germany | South Korea | |
|---|---|---|
| Summary | The professional route: nursing & Ausbildung | High wages through the official G-to-G route |
| Main legal schemes |
|
|
| Indicative pay | Indicatively €1,100–€1,300/month during Ausbildung; €2,800–€3,500/month as a full nurse — before German taxes. | Indicatively ₩2.0–2.4 million/month following Korea's minimum wage, plus overtime that's common in manufacturing. |
| Savings potential | ± Rp3–7 M/mo | ± Rp8–14 M/mo |
| Language requirements | B1 to depart (Ausbildung), B2 for a full nursing license. Zero to B1 realistically takes 9–15 months of serious study. | EPS-TOPIK is mandatory. 6–12 months of focused prep from zero is generally enough for a competitive score. |
| Total process | 2–3 months | 1–2 months |
| Job categories | caregiver · hospitality · logistik | manufaktur · pertanian-perikanan · konstruksi |
| Read the guide | Read the guide |
All figures indicative (July 2026) — verify with official sources before deciding.
